FAQ 1: Can window tint ensure my privacy?
ANS: There are kinds of window tint that can provide privacy and there are those that cannot. Darker tinted films are the ones that can guarantee your privacy protection. Some frosted films can also protect your privacy.But on the contrary, reflective films are not the one to choose if you are looking for full privacy protection. Reflective films can only provide privacy during the day time. When the lights are turned on inside the house, reflective films cannot give you privacy anymore. With reflective films in the night time, you may want to make use of the drapes to keep your privacy.
FAQ 2: I have bought some window tint films and installed them on my windows. It has been almost a year but I cannot see any progress. My house is still hot, energy bills are in fact increasing and the sun glare really irritates my eyes. Why is it that the window film can’t seem to work for my glass windows?
ANS: Many possibilities can be considered with this One thing is that maybe the films are not installed properly. It could also be because the window films used are of poor quality. If what have been used for your glass window are substandard or fake window films, then you cannot expect the best from them. Now, if neither the installation nor the materials used are defective, it could be because of some other factors like you are consuming much of your electricity in other areas (such as air conditioning) or your place is just experiencing a hotter climate.
